The Dynamic Vulnerability Exploit (DVE) score, powered by Bitsight AI, reflects the probability of a vulnerability being exploited by malicious actors over the course of 90 days.

This is a stack-based buffer overflow in Ivanti Connect Secure, Ivanti Policy Secure, and Ivanti Neurons for ZTA gateways, which allows unauthenticated attackers to achieve remote code execution. PoCs are available for CVE-2025-0282, which has been actively exploited in the wild. Bitsight also detected at least one threat actor attempting to sell a PoC for CVE-2025-0282.

This vulnerability allows authentication bypass using an alternate path or channel, which a remote attacker could leverage to gain super-admin privileges via crafted requests to the Node.js websocket module. It affects FortiOS version 7.0.0 through 7.0.16 and FortiProxy version 7.0.0 through 7.0.19 and 7.2.0 through 7.2.12.
